On Thu, 19 Jun 2008, Pieter de Bie wrote:
> This functionality was actually introduced in
> 0a02186f924aee1bd69f18ed01f645aa332ce0d1, but can only be activated by the
> configuration flag. Now we can also setup auto rebasing using the --rebase
> flag in git-branch or git-checkout, similar to how --track works.
How about "--rebasing"? I would scratch my head a bit how a new branch
and a rebase would go together.
